Hai,we can find the electrode consumption by this equation,
that C = [(A1+A2)x L x G/E ] x 1/10
here, C=Electrode Consumption, A1=Area of section or weld
metal in square of mm, A2=Area of section or reinforcement
in square of mm, L=length of weld in m, G= Specific gravity
of weld metal 7.85 g/cm3, E= deposition eff., SMAW
elec,.-55%, GMAW elec -95%, FCAW -90%, SAW -100%.
